Hip roof shingle repair services involve fixing issues related to the shingles on a roof with a hip design, which features slopes on all four sides that meet at the corners. These repairs can include replacing damaged or missing shingles, sealing leaks, and addressing areas where shingles have become loose or worn over time. Proper repair helps maintain the roof’s integrity, preventing further damage from water infiltration and weather exposure. Skilled service providers can assess the condition of the shingles, identify underlying problems, and perform targeted repairs to restore the roof’s protective barrier effectively.

This type of repair service is essential for addressing common problems such as cracked, curled, or missing shingles, which can occur due to age, wind, hail, or other weather-related impacts. Leaks are a frequent concern, often resulting from damaged shingles or compromised flashing around the hip areas. Repairing these issues promptly can prevent water from seeping into the home, which could lead to interior damage, mold growth, and structural concerns. The overview below groups typical Hip Roof Shingle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Adrian, MI.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or hip roof shingle repairs in Adrian, MI, range from $250 to $600. Many routine fixes, such as replacing a few shingles or sealing leaks, fall within this band. Fewer projects reach the upper end of this range, which usually involves additional work or materials.

Moderate Repairs - More extensive repairs, including replacing multiple shingles or addressing underlying issues, generally cost between $600 and $1,500. Many local contractors handle these projects within this range, with some larger jobs approaching the higher end depending on complexity.

Partial Roof Replacement - When parts of a hip roof need replacement, costs typically range from $1,500 to $4,000. Larger, more complex projects can push beyond this range, especially if additional structural work is required or high-end materials are used.

Full Roof Replacement - Complete replacement of a hip roof with shingles often costs between $5,000 and $12,000 or more. Most projects fall into the middle to upper part of this range, with very large or intricate roofs potentially exceeding $15,000 depending on materials and scope.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common issues that require hip roof shingle repair? Common problems include missing or damaged shingles, curling edges, or leaks that can develop over time due to weather or aging materials.

How can I tell if my hip roof needs shingle repairs? Signs such as water stains on ceilings, missing shingles, or visible damage on the roof surface indicate that repairs may be needed.

What types of repairs do local contractors typically perform on hip roof shingles? Repairs often involve replacing damaged or missing shingles, sealing leaks, and addressing underlying issues to restore roof integrity.

Are there preventative maintenance steps to extend the life of hip roof shingles? Regular inspections, cleaning debris, and addressing minor damages promptly can help maintain the roof’s condition and prevent costly repairs.
